Safflower oil is obtained from the seeds of the safflower (carthamus tinctorius) by the expeller, cold pressing, or solvent extraction processes. Safflower oil is rich in oleic acid and linoleic acid, and is predominantly consumed as an edible oil. Safflower oil is applicable in various end-use segments such as food & beverages, dietary supplements, cosmetics, etc., and is available in different grades. Depending on the nutrition content of the safflower oil, such as monosaturated and polysaturated fats, it is segmented as high oleic and high linoleic. In food applications, safflower oil is primarily used as a frying oil or used in salad dressings. In developed countries, the demand for alternative healthy oils in food & beverages is booming. Obesity amongst adults and youngsters has prompted consumers to seek more and more healthy products. Every ingredient on the retail shelf is being viewed through a ‘health lens’ by the consumers, which has upped the demand for safflower oil. Moreover, from a production point of view, safflower production has taken a new turn. In recent times, safflower has been introduced as an exotic species in the African region. This scenario has been developed due to the emergence of an organized agricultural system in this region. Thus, there are growth opportunities for safflower oil through this region, as a high production capacity of safflower oil is needed to satiate the global demand for safflower oil.

To develop the market estimates for safflower oil, the overall production of safflower seeds in different regions and countries has been taken into account. This was followed by estimating the average yield of the safflower seed oil depending on different extraction methods. This is then cross-referenced by understanding the annual production of safflower oil by key players in the market and also from authorized databases. For the evaluation of the consumption of safflower oil, trade of major edible oil commodities and trade of safflower seeds was taken into consideration. The prices of safflower oil have been obtained from manufacturers, distributors, and wholesalers for bulk quantities at a country level.
